Endoplasmic Reticulum Stress-inducible Protein, Herp, Enhances Presenilin-mediated Generation of Amyloid β-Protein

Abstract: Presenilin (PS) is essential for the ␥-cleavage required for the generation of the C terminus of amyloid ␤-protein (A␤). However, the mechanism underlying PS-mediated ␥-cleavage remains unclear. We have identified Herp cDNA by our newly developed screening method for the isolation of cDNAs that increase the degree of ␥-cleavage. Herp was originally identified as a homocysteine-responsive protein, and its expression is up-regulated by endoplasmic reticulum stress. Herp is an endoplasmic reticulum-localized memb… Show more

“…A recent study by Sai et al (14) showed that Herp physically interacts with PS1, an ER integral membrane protein that has been linked to APP metabolism, ER Ca 2ϩ regulation, and apoptosis (6). The contribution of this interaction to ER Ca 2ϩ homeostasis may be dependent on the expression of APP as its processed carboxyl APP derivatives have been shown to regulate the expression of genes involved in ER Ca 2ϩ homeostasis (58).…”

“…It is well known that the accumulation of misfolded proteins in ER triggers an "unfolded protein response" (UPR), which increases transcription of genes encoding for ER chaperones and enzymes associated with ER protein degradation [25]. In the normal brain HERPUD1 has been localised to neurones, and it is found in activated microglia in senile plaques in the brains of Alzheimer's disease patients [26]. A microarray study of a 6-hydroxydopamine (6-OHDA)-treated dopaminergic cell line also shows that the neurotoxin stimulates pathways associated with cellular stress and the UPR accompanied by the expression of HERPUD1 [27].…”

“…High expression of Herp with formation of amyloid β -protein deposited in vascular cells was observed in the brains of patients with Alzheimer disease (Sai et al 2002). Herp may regulate neuronal Ca 2+ signaling (Chan et al 2004), and the expression of Herp markedly increased in neurons of rats subjected to ER stress (Hori et al 2004).…”
